影院售票管理系统源码-SSM框架+Mysql

需积分: 0 1 下载量 43 浏览量 更新于2024-10-08 收藏 498KB ZIP 举报
资源摘要信息:"本科毕设-课程设计作业-基于SSM框架+Mysql的影院售票管理系统源码.zip" 一、知识点介绍 1. SSM框架:SSM框架是由Spring、SpringMVC和MyBatis三个开源框架整合而成的一套轻量级的Java EE企业级应用开发框架。该框架整合了三个框架的优点,使得整个系统的开发过程更加高效、清晰、易于维护。Spring是一个轻量级的控制反转(IoC)和面向切面编程(AOP)的容器框架;SpringMVC是一个基于Java实现的MVC模型的请求驱动类型的轻量级Web框架;MyBatis是一个支持定制化SQL、存储过程以及高级映射的优秀的持久层框架。SSM框架被广泛应用于Web应用程序的开发,尤其在Java语言的Web开发中占据重要地位。 2. Mysql数据库:Mysql是一个开放源代码的关系型数据库管理系统(RDBMS),它使用了结构化查询语言(SQL)进行数据库管理。Mysql具有高性能、高可靠性和易用性等特点,被广泛应用于网站的后端数据库。Mysql也是PHP的最佳搭档,被大量网站采用,包括新浪、YouTube、Facebook等。 3. 影院售票管理系统:影院售票管理系统是一套用于管理影院售票的软件系统。它通常包括电影信息管理、场次管理、售票管理、用户管理、统计报表等功能模块。该系统可以帮助影院工作人员快速、准确地处理售票业务,提高工作效率,同时也为用户提供了一个方便、快捷的在线购票平台。 二、系统设计与实现 1. 系统架构设计:基于SSM框架的影院售票管理系统采用B/S架构,前端使用HTML、CSS和JavaScript技术实现用户界面,后端使用Spring、SpringMVC和MyBatis实现业务逻辑处理和数据持久化。 2. 数据库设计:Mysql数据库设计包括电影表、场次表、座位表、售票表、用户表等。数据库设计需要考虑数据的一致性、完整性和安全性,合理设计主键、外键、索引等。 3. 功能模块设计:系统主要包括电影信息管理、场次管理、售票管理、用户管理、统计报表等模块。各模块之间需要进行良好的数据交互和功能协调。 4. 系统实现:系统开发过程中,首先进行需求分析和系统设计,然后根据设计实现各功能模块,最后进行系统测试和部署。 三、系统特点与优势 1. 系统特点:系统操作简便,功能全面,安全性高,稳定性好,扩展性强。 2. 系统优势:基于SSM框架开发的系统具有良好的开发效率和维护性,Mysql数据库具有良好的性能和稳定性,适合影院售票系统的开发和应用。 四、系统使用与维护 1. 系统使用:用户可以通过浏览器访问影院售票管理系统,进行电影查询、场次选择、在线购票等操作。 2. 系统维护:系统管理员可以通过后台管理界面进行电影信息管理、场次管理、用户管理等操作。同时,系统还提供了系统日志记录功能,方便进行问题追踪和系统维护。 总结,基于SSM框架和Mysql数据库的影院售票管理系统是一套功能全面、操作简便、安全性高的系统,非常适合用于影院的售票业务。该系统的开发和应用,不仅可以提高影院的售票效率,还可以为用户提供一个方便、快捷的在线购票平台。